Answer:

The answer to your question is 19.7 g of MgCl₂

Explanation:

Data

mass of MgCl₂ = ?

mass of Mg(OH)₂ = 12 g

mass of HCl = 42 g

Balanced chemical reaction

         Mg(OH)₂  +  2HCl   ⇒   MgCl₂   + 2H₂O

Process

1.- Calculate the molar mass of the reactants

Mg(OH)₂ = 24 + 32 + 2 = 58 g

HCl = 1 + 35.5 = 36.6 x 2 = 72 g

2.- Calculate the theoretical yield

Mg(OH)₂ / HCl = 58 / 78 = 0.74

3.- Calculate the experimental yield

Mg(OH)₂ / HCl = 12 / 42 = 0.28

4.- Dertermine which is the limiting reactant

The limiting reactant is Mg(OH)₂ because the theoretical yield was lower than the experimental yield.

5.- Calculate the mass of MgCl₂

              58 g of Mg(OH)₂ ------------------ 95 g of MgCl₂

               12 g of Mg(OH)₂ ------------------    x

                         x = (12 x 95)/58

                         x = 19.7 g of MgCl₂
